The 7th International Conference on Changing Cities (Changing Cities VII), held from 15–19 June 2026 on Spetses Island, Greece, brought together leading researchers, planners, architects, engineers, and policymakers from around the world to explore innovative approaches to creating more sustainable, resilient, and future-ready cities. 

Antonia Cornaro, Expert on Underground Space at Amberg Engineering, represented ITACUS, the ITA Committee on Underground Space, at the conference. During the event, she co-presented the paper: "Underground Space - The Creation of Self-Reliant Cities: From 2D Surface Sprawl to 3D Volumetric Planning" which she co-authored with Chrysothemis Paraskevopoulou and Asimina Paraskevopoulou

The paper highlighted the importance of integrating underground space into future urban planning strategies to help address challenges of climate change, rapid urbanization and resource constraints. By shifting traditional two-dimensional approaches towards 3D volumetric planning, cities can make more efficient use of available space, strengthen resilience, and create more sustainable urban environments. 

As cities worldwide face growing challenges related to climate change, urban growth, and resource efficiency, innovative approaches to planning and infrastructure are essential. The intelligent use of underground space represents an important opportunity to support adaptable, resilient, and future-ready cities.
